在云服务器运维中,腾讯云主机分区并不是一个只与磁盘容量有关的基础动作,而是直接影响系统稳定性、扩容效率、备份策略和故障恢复成本的核心设计项。很多团队在购买云主机时,更关注CPU、内存和带宽,却忽略了分区规划。一旦业务上线后日志暴涨、容器数据堆积或数据库写满磁盘,问题往往不是“磁盘不够大”,而是分区方案从一开始就没有为业务增长预留空间。

从运维视角看,腾讯云主机分区的本质,是把不同类型的数据按照风险、增长速度和恢复优先级进行隔离。系统文件、业务程序、日志、数据库、临时文件如果混放在同一分区,任何一个目录失控,都可能拖垮整台主机。合理分区的价值,不在于把磁盘切得越细越好,而在于让资源边界清晰、故障影响可控、后续扩展方便。
为什么腾讯云主机分区不能简单“一盘到底”
很多中小项目初期会选择默认分区:系统盘一个根分区,数据全部写在同一个挂载点。这种方式部署快,但隐患明显。
- 日志挤占系统空间:应用异常时,日志可能在数小时内写满根分区,导致服务无法写入临时文件,甚至系统无法登录。
- 数据与系统耦合:业务数据、程序文件、系统组件混在一起,迁移、备份和回滚难度增大。
- 扩容效率低:后期即使购买新云硬盘,也未必能直接缓解问题,因为原有目录结构不清晰,迁移路径复杂。
- 安全边界模糊:不同目录无法应用差异化挂载策略,例如某些目录本可限制执行权限,却因混合部署而无法做到。
因此,腾讯云主机分区的重点不是“多分几个盘”,而是依据业务模式划分责任边界。
腾讯云主机分区的常见规划思路
分区设计通常要结合两类资源:系统盘与数据盘。系统盘承担操作系统和基础运行环境,数据盘则承载可增长、可迁移、可独立备份的数据。对大多数生产环境而言,推荐尽量把增长不确定的数据从系统盘剥离。
1. 小型业务场景:轻量但要留后路
如果是企业官网、内部工具、低并发接口服务,单机资源有限,可以采用相对简洁的腾讯云主机分区方案:
- /:系统根分区,存放操作系统与必要运行环境
- /data:挂载独立数据盘,存放应用程序、上传文件、日志归档
- swap:根据内存和业务峰值决定是否配置
这种方案的优点是结构清楚、维护简单。根分区只负责系统,数据集中放在/data,后期无论是扩容、快照还是迁移到新实例,都更高效。对于并发不高的项目,这比复杂拆分更实用。
2. 中型业务场景:应用、日志、数据库分离
当业务进入稳定增长阶段,建议腾讯云主机分区进一步细化:
- /:保留系统与基础组件
- /app:部署业务程序
- /data:业务上传文件、缓存落盘数据
- /var/log或独立日志目录:存放应用和系统日志
- /dbdata:数据库数据目录,尽量独立数据盘
这种规划适合电商后台、SaaS系统、内容平台等。应用目录和数据库目录分离后,发布代码、清理日志、备份数据都不会互相干扰。尤其数据库目录单独放在数据盘,能够显著降低系统盘被写爆的风险。
3. 容器化场景:重点关注镜像与卷数据
若主机运行Docker或Kubernetes节点,腾讯云主机分区必须特别关注容器镜像、容器日志和持久化卷。很多服务器磁盘告警,问题都出在/var/lib/docker持续膨胀。
- 建议为容器数据目录规划独立挂载点
- 业务持久化数据不要直接依赖默认根分区
- 日志采集与日志轮转必须同步设计
容器环境的分区问题,本质上是“短周期高频写入”问题。分区设计如果仍按传统Web主机思路处理,后期很容易频繁清盘救火。
一个真实风格案例:日志写满导致服务雪崩
某教育平台初期部署在一台云主机上,使用默认系统盘,应用、Nginx日志、上传文件全部放在根分区。上线前三个月业务平稳,但促销活动期间访问量暴涨,接口报错增加,异常日志在12小时内从几百MB增长到40GB。由于没有单独的日志分区,根分区被迅速写满。
结果并不是只有日志无法继续写入,而是出现连锁反应:MySQL临时文件无法创建,PHP会话写入失败,运维登录后执行命令也因为磁盘满而报错。最终团队只能紧急删除日志文件并重启服务,业务中断超过半小时。
之后他们重构了腾讯云主机分区方案:系统保留在系统盘,新增数据盘分别挂载到/appdata、/logdata和/dbdata,日志目录软链接到独立挂载点,并增加日志轮转与告警阈值。后续再遇到高峰流量时,即便日志增长过快,也不会直接影响系统与数据库运行。
这个案例说明,分区不是形式化配置,而是故障隔离机制。只要业务存在增长波动,腾讯云主机分区就必须考虑“最坏情况”。
如何根据业务类型选择分区重点
内容类网站
重点关注上传文件、图片缓存、访问日志。应优先把静态资源和日志放在数据盘,避免媒体文件长期侵占系统空间。
数据库密集型业务
重点关注数据库数据目录、binlog、备份文件和临时文件。数据库相关目录最好独立,备份文件不要与在线数据混放,否则备份过程本身就可能把磁盘压满。
接口与微服务业务
重点关注应用发布目录、运行日志、容器数据和监控Agent产生的缓存文件。此类业务写入频率高,日志策略必须与分区设计同步。
开发测试环境
虽然对稳定性要求低,但更容易因为临时文件、镜像包和测试数据堆积导致空间不足。开发环境不一定要复杂分区,但至少应把系统与数据区分开。
腾讯云主机分区中的几个关键原则
- 系统盘做“轻”:尽量只承载操作系统与必要环境,不承担可无限增长的数据。
- 增长型目录独立:日志、上传文件、数据库、容器数据应单独规划。
- 扩容路径提前想清楚:不是只看当前容量,而是考虑半年后的迁移和扩展方式。
- 备份粒度要匹配分区:独立数据目录越清晰,快照、同步和恢复越高效。
- 不要过度碎片化:分区太多会增加管理复杂度,小团队难以长期维护。
实施时容易忽略的细节
首先,不少团队会把“目录分开”误认为“分区分开”。实际上,如果/app、/data、/log都仍在同一个根分区,只是目录名称不同,并没有实现真正的隔离。
其次,扩容不等于风险解除。即便腾讯云支持云硬盘扩容,如果文件系统、挂载方式和数据目录没有提前设计好,扩容后的收益也有限。
再次,监控必须和分区联动。合理的腾讯云主机分区如果没有磁盘使用率、inode、日志增长速度的监控,仍可能在问题发生后才被动处理。
结语
腾讯云主机分区看似是部署初期的技术细节,实则决定了服务器在整个生命周期内的稳定性和可运维性。好的分区方案不一定复杂,但一定符合业务数据流向:系统归系统,程序归程序,日志、数据库和可增长数据各有边界。对于多数企业而言,比起上线后不断补救,更高效的做法是在第一天就把分区当作架构的一部分来设计。
如果把云主机视为长期承载业务的基础设施,那么分区不是磁盘切割动作,而是对风险、扩展和恢复能力的前置规划。这也是腾讯云主机分区真正的价值所在。
内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。
本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/293529.html